Lauren Betts made a significant impact in the NCAA tournament, scoring a career-high 35 points in UCLA’s decisive victory over the Oklahoma State Cowgirls. This performance not only showcased her individual talent but also propelled the UCLA Bruins to an 87-68 win, allowing them to advance to the Sweet 16 for the fourth consecutive year.

Betts’ remarkable game included 9 rebounds and 5 assists, demonstrating her all-around contribution to the team’s success. She shot an impressive 15-of-19 from the field, highlighting her efficiency and skill as a scorer. At one point in the game, UCLA led by 25 points, establishing a commanding presence early on.

The victory was celebrated by fans and players alike, with Betts receiving a standing ovation as she exited the game with just a minute left on the clock. “I was just working really hard on getting seals. My teammates did a really great job finding me. Some of those passes were absolutely insane,” Betts remarked after the game, emphasizing the teamwork that contributed to her success.

UCLA’s triumph over Oklahoma State marks a pivotal moment in their season, especially considering their previous postseason win was a staggering 53-point victory over Cal Baptist, the largest in program history.
